The Phoenix Shatnez Laboratory serves the Shatnez checking needs of the Jewish Community of the Greater Phoeneix area. We are conveniently located in North Central Phoenix.

In most cases, garments will be checked and ready for pick-up three days after drop-off. If shatnez is found in your garment, we will contact you and let you know what options are available for removing the shatnez. The Shatnez Laboratory is self-serve, and can be accessed during most hours that the Phoenix Community Kollel is open. The lab is independently run by R' Dov Finman, Certified Shatnez Tester by NCSTAR of Lakewood, NJ.

About Shatnez Testing:
The Torah forbids us from wearing any clothing that contains a mixture of wool and linen. This prohibition applies to men's, women's and even children's clothing. Quite often many garments that require testing get overlooked.
Women's clothing, such as skirts, suits, and sweaters, may be shatnez, especially if they list "recycled wool" or "other fibers" on the content label. Shatnez could be found in any clothing containing piping, appliques, novelty yarns, or intricate embroidery. The same concern exists with children's clothing.
